weekend working

Normally only work mon/ fri roughly only 10,12 hours a day
However I have to work the next 2 weekends.
I worked a full week last week
Work mon/ tues this week then weds off, work thurs, fri, sat , sun.
work mon, tues next week then weds off then work thurs, fri , sat , sun.
Week after that will be work mon, tues off weds then work thurs, fri then weekend off and back to normal the week after ( mon to fri)
Would this be legal regarding weekly rest etc
